Google Cloud has introduced a significant improvement to its Gemini API, a powerful tool for large-scale data processing and machine learning workloads. The latest update incorporates Webhooks, a cutting-edge event-driven notification system that streamlines the process of handling long-running jobs. By leveraging Webhooks, developers can now eliminate the need for inefficient polling, which can lead to increased latency and resource utilization.
With Webhooks, notifications are sent directly to the client as soon as a job is completed or encounters an issue, eliminating the need for periodic checks. This push-based approach enables real-time updates and reduces the overall processing time, making it ideal for applications that require low-latency and high-throughput. According to Google Cloud, Webhooks can help reduce friction and latency by up to 90% for long-running jobs, making it a game-changer for developers working on complex data processing and machine learning projects.
The introduction of Webhooks in Gemini API builds upon the existing strengths of the platform, which provides a scalable and secure environment for large-scale data processing and machine learning workloads. By providing a more efficient and real-time notification system, Google Cloud is empowering developers to build more responsive and scalable applications that can handle complex data processing tasks with ease.
As part of the Gemini API update, Google Cloud has also provided a range of tools and resources to help developers get started with Webhooks. This includes a comprehensive documentation, code samples, and a developer community forum where users can share knowledge and best practices. With the introduction of Webhooks, Google Cloud is further solidifying its position as a leader in the cloud computing and machine learning space.